Magnolia Square Market

Magnolia Square is a boutique fair showcasing women’s and children’s attire, homewares, art, jewellery, accessories, stationery, body product, food and much much more – from talented artists, designers, gourmets and stylists.

A must for Melbourne’s style savvy shoppers.

Magnolia Square is a boutique retail fair which "pops up" 3 times per year in Melbourne's leafy East Malvern. In 2007 Magnolia Square will open its doors in April, August and November to reveal the work of some of Melbourne’s most talented craftspeople, artists, designers & gourmets.

The 40 or so retailers on show are handpicked. On offer is an inspired collection of wares across many product categories including women’s wear, jewellery, children’s wear, art, stationery, home wares, body products and much, much more. Product tends to be unique with a distinguishable handwriting, high quality, well styled and cleverly merchandised.

Woodend Teddy Bear Show

Annual event of everything to do with Teddy Bears. Lots to see and purchase on the day. Various talented artists from interstate and Woodend displaying many teddy bears for sale. Competition entries on display. Collectibles, antique, painted, fabric, pictures, books etc . Adults $5 Concession $3 under 6 years of age free.
